About This Book

I have a secret about the beach—there are treasures hiding just beneath the sand and rocks! Peek under the flaps to discover shiny shells, slippery seaweed, and maybe even a crab or two, but that's only the beginning.

Quick Assessment

'Look What I've Found' is an interactive picture book perfect for early readers aged 5 to 8. It features a young boy exploring the beach with his dad, encouraging curiosity about nature through engaging lift-the-flap elements. The content is gentle and suitable for young children, with no mature themes or intense content.
